×
新网 > 虚机资讯 > 正文

网站访问速度逐渐变慢的原因是什么

  • 作者:
  • 来源:
  • 2018-03-28 17:34:09

首选新网表示,网站访问速度变慢,有几个情况,如果是服务器出现的问题,那么就需要和服务器服务商来进行及时的沟通,积极采取应对的方式来解决这个问题,而有些情况下,也可能是程序占用资源过高导致访问慢。

   首选新网表示,网站访问速度变慢,有几个情况,如果是服务器出现的问题,那么就需要和服务器服务商来进行及时的沟通,积极采取应对的方式来解决这个问题,而有些情况下,也可能是程序占用资源过高导致访问慢。

timg (24).jpg

  一般程序占用资源太多的原因如下:

  1.有一个或多个ACCESS数据库在多次读写过程中损坏,微软的MDAC系统在写入这个损坏的ACCESS文件时,ASP线程处于BLOCK状态,结果其他线程只能等待,IIS被死锁了,全部的CPU时间都消耗在DLLHOST(ASP进程)中。

  参考解决办法:

  压缩和修复我的数据库下载数据库文件--[如果是.asp的扩展名,请改为.mdb的扩展名]--ACCESS打开--选择工具--数据库实用工具--压缩和修复数据库--[改回.asp的扩展名]--上传覆盖原来数据库文件.

  一般Access数据库超过10M就会减少90%的效率.

  2.注册了不良的Com组件,特别是用VB开发的ACTIVE X控件,可能导致占用内存使用量不断增长参考解决办法:尽量减少或避免非官方或是客户要求的不必要的组件。

  3.多媒体等文件下载占用服务器带宽.

  参考解决办法:停止下载

  4.程序问题

  需要及时的关闭不再使用的数据库,以避免一直占用服务器资源 在conn.asp 连接数据库字符串语句中加入如下 sub endConnection() conn.close set conn=nothing end sub 其它程序问题:把IE选项里 显示友好HTTP错误信息 的勾取消掉,再访问网站看出现什么错误信息,然后再调试。

  5.上传重要的数据库等文件更新,由于正处于受访问状态,可能导致瞬间占用率上升一般此情况较少,若有出现此情况时,可能有必要先暂停站点,再作更新。

  6.ACCESS论坛大了以后就很容易出现数据库方面的问题,当你的论坛数据库在30M以上,帖子5万左右,可能就会出现数据库吃不消的情况。

  7.建议取消程序中使用的on error resume next这个容错语句,对错误进行调试。 临时解决办法:定期删除多余的数据、压缩数据库,限制论坛灌水,甚至限制论坛注册。

  以上就是小编对于服务器的总结,其实更换论坛以及数据库也是一个好方式,希望可以帮助大家。

 

  • 相关专题

免责声明:本文内容由互联网用户自发贡献自行上传,本网站不拥有所有权,也不承认相关法律责任。如果您发现本社区中有涉嫌抄袭的内容,请发送邮件至:operations@xinnet.com进行举报,并提供相关证据,一经查实,本站将立刻删除涉嫌侵权内容。

免费咨询获取折扣

Loading